Overview

Lewellen WWTP is a secondary treatment facility serving 407 people in Lewellen, Nebraska. It discharges 113.56 million gallons per year and operates under U.S. Clean Water Act regulations.

Lewellen WWTP is a municipal wastewater treatment plant located in Lewellen, Nebraska, a small community in Garden County. The facility serves a population of 407 and treats an annual wastewater volume of 113.56 million gallons, with a designed capacity matching that volume. The plant provides secondary treatment, which is the standard level required by the U.S. Clean Water Act for municipal facilities. Under the National Pollutant Discharge Elimination System (NPDES), plants of this scale are typically permitted by the Nebraska Department of Environment and Energy to ensure compliance with water quality standards. The treated effluent is discharged into a local water body that ultimately drains into the North Platte River, a tributary of the Platte River system. This river network supports diverse aquatic life and is an important migratory corridor for birds in the Central Flyway. The plant's operations help protect downstream water quality in the Platte River basin.
